Why Your Water Pipes Are Noisy and How To Shut Them Up
To identify noisy plumbing, it is important to establish initial whether the unwanted audios happen on the system's inlet side-in other words, when water is transformed on-or on the drainpipe side. Noises on the inlet side have actually varied reasons: excessive water stress, worn valve and also faucet components, poorly linked pumps or various other appliances, improperly positioned pipe fasteners, and also plumbing runs containing a lot of limited bends or various other restrictions. Noises on the drainpipe side typically stem from poor location or, just like some inlet side noise, a design consisting of limited bends.

Hissing


Hissing sound that takes place when a tap is opened somewhat normally signals extreme water pressure. Consult your local public utility if you believe this trouble; it will be able to tell you the water stress in your area and can mount a pressurereducing shutoff on the incoming supply of water pipe if essential.

Other Inlet Side Noises


Squeaking, squeaking, scratching, breaking, and touching usually are brought on by the expansion or tightening of pipelines, typically copper ones providing hot water. The noises take place as the pipes slide against loosened bolts or strike nearby home framework. You can typically determine the location of the problem if the pipelines are subjected; just follow the audio when the pipelines are making noise. More than likely you will discover a loose pipe hanger or an area where pipes lie so near to flooring joists or various other mounting pieces that they clatter against them. Attaching foam pipeline insulation around the pipelines at the point of get in touch with ought to remedy the trouble. Make sure straps and also wall mounts are protected as well as provide ample assistance. Where feasible, pipe fasteners must be connected to enormous architectural aspects such as structure walls as opposed to to framing; doing so minimizes the transmission of resonances from plumbing to surfaces that can intensify and transfer them. If affixing bolts to framing is inevitable, cover pipelines with insulation or various other resistant material where they get in touch with fasteners, as well as sandwich completions of brand-new fasteners in between rubber washers when installing them.
Fixing plumbing runs that deal with flow-restricting limited or numerous bends is a last option that ought to be taken on just after getting in touch with a competent plumbing professional. Sadly, this circumstance is fairly usual in older residences that may not have actually been constructed with indoor plumbing or that have actually seen a number of remodels, especially by beginners.

Chattering or Screeching


Extreme chattering or screeching that happens when a valve or faucet is switched on, and that normally disappears when the fitting is opened totally, signals loose or faulty inner parts. The option is to change the valve or faucet with a new one.
Pumps as well as devices such as cleaning machines as well as dishwashing machines can move electric motor sound to pipelines if they are poorly attached. Connect such things to plumbing with plastic or rubber hoses-never inflexible pipe-to isolate them.

Drain Sound


On the drainpipe side of plumbing, the principal objectives are to remove surface areas that can be struck by falling or rushing water and also to shield pipelines to consist of inescapable audios.
In brand-new construction, bathtubs, shower stalls, toilets, and wallmounted sinks and containers must be set on or against resistant underlayments to decrease the transmission of sound with them. Water-saving toilets and also faucets are much less noisy than traditional models; mount them instead of older types even if codes in your location still permit utilizing older components.
Drains that do not run up and down to the basement or that branch into straight pipeline runs supported at floor joists or various other mounting present particularly bothersome sound troubles. Such pipelines are large enough to radiate significant vibration; they additionally carry significant amounts of water, which makes the situation even worse. In brand-new building, specify cast-iron dirt pipes (the big pipes that drain commodes) if you can manage them. Their enormity consists of much of the noise made by water passing through them. Additionally, prevent directing drainpipes in wall surfaces shared with rooms as well as rooms where individuals gather. Wall surfaces having drainpipes should be soundproofed as was explained earlier, utilizing dual panels of sound-insulating fiberboard and also wallboard. Pipes themselves can be covered with unique fiberglass insulation made for the objective; such pipes have an invulnerable plastic skin (sometimes consisting of lead). Outcomes are not always sufficient.

Thudding


Thudding noise, commonly accompanied by shivering pipelines, when a tap or device shutoff is turned off is a condition called water hammer. The noise and vibration are caused by the resounding wave of stress in the water, which instantly has no area to go. Occasionally opening up a shutoff that releases water swiftly into an area of piping having a constraint, joint, or tee fitting can generate the exact same condition.
Water hammer can generally be treated by mounting fittings called air chambers or shock absorbers in the plumbing to which the trouble valves or taps are connected. These gadgets permit the shock wave produced by the halted circulation of water to dissipate airborne they include, which (unlike water) is compressible.
Older plumbing systems might have brief vertical sections of capped pipeline behind wall surfaces on tap runs for the exact same function; these can at some point loaded with water, reducing or ruining their efficiency. The remedy is to drain pipes the water supply totally by turning off the primary water system shutoff as well as opening all faucets. After that open up the primary supply valve and close the taps one by one, beginning with the tap nearest the valve and finishing with the one farthest away.

WHY IS MY PLUMBING MAKING SO MUCH NOISE?


This noise indeed sounds like someone is banging a hammer against your pipes! It happens when a faucet is opened, allowed to run for a bit, then quickly shut — causing the rushing water to slam against the shut-off valve.



To remedy this, you’ll need to check and refill your air chamber. Air chambers are filled with — you guessed it — air and help absorb the shock of moving water (that comes to a sudden stop). Over time, these chambers can fill with water, making them less effective.

Cracks or Ticks


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.



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.


Bangs


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
